    Gosh I almost totally forgot. Shortly after Cami was finally out of quaranteen and allowed full roam of the house she kept bugging me while I was eating (she's quite the piglet). I was eating a stew with big onion quarters in it, so figuring a cat wouldn't like onion smell I showed her a piece on my fork. Well the little bugger grabbed the whole chunk right off the fork and ran across the room to eat it! Akkkk I went into panic mode not knowing for sure if she should even have onion. So I ended up reaching in her mouth and snabbing the thing back out again. Fortunately she never did get a piece of it, and didn't have any problems afterwards. I've learned never show a cat some food thinking they won't eat it, unless you are willing for them to have it. lol
